BRUNSWICK — Audrey C. Bruce, age 85, of Maquoit Road, passed away on Thursday, Jan. 29, 2015, in her home. She was born on March 17, 1929, in Brunswick, the daughter of Herbert and Annie Cairns Wilson. She attended Brunswick schools and married Way Bruce on June 7, 1947.

Audrey worked as a carhop at Ernie’s for two years while she raised her daughter, Marcia. She then did seasonal work at Prout’s Farm in Bowdoinham for several years and worked at Freeport Shoe as a marker until they closed. Later, she worked for the school department in the cafeteria for five years, and finally as a packer at L.L. Bean’s until her retirement.

She loved to garden and took special pride in her lawn and yard. Audrey and her husband made and painted lawn ornaments. She enjoyed watching the squirrels in her yard as well. She loved to bake and to knit mittens for the kids at Christmastime. She was a proud homemaker who always kept her house clean even while having to work.

She is survived by a daughter, Marcia Hewett of Brunswick, two sisters, Terry Dauphin and Anne Cunningham, both of Brunswick, two granddaughters, Lisa Richardson of Brunswick and Tracy Hewett-Hillman of Harpswell, and three great-grandchildren, Jamie Lee Richardson of Gorham, Brianné Richardson of Bath and Ryan Hillman of Harpswell.

Besides her husband, she is predeceased by two brothers and two sisters.
